在C#中,float類型數據的精度問題可以通過使用double類型或decimal類型來解決。double類型提供了更高的精度,而decimal類型提供了固定精度,可以避免浮點數計算帶來的精度問題。
另外,可以使用Math.Round方法對float類型數據進行四舍五入,以減小精度誤差。另外,盡量避免對浮點數進行連續的運算,可以將中間結果轉換為double或decimal類型來提高精度。